The Sacred
Place with Kuba Trees at Awa-a hill that is 40 meters high-is a place
where local people worship their ancestors' spirits. The hill is located
behind the Awa community and is called Kuba-no-utaki (sacred place with
Kuba trees) by the community members; particularly, those who serve the
gods call Utaki either Muranufusati or Fubanutakiban. There are about
200 Kuba Trees-a variety of palm tree-at the Sacred Place in Awa and local
people consider these as holy trees.Sacred Place with Kuba Trees at Awa Related Contents
